Violent video games.. Good for you?

Posted Tuesday, April 11th 2006

I just finished reading Clive Thompson’s latest column in Wired - The Glory of the Shooter and I have to say that I whole-heartedly agree with him. Not only are (games and) first person shooters victimized and blamed for various incidents, but games seem to have departed greatly from the original motivation behind them - to offer thrills and relaxation.

But Thompson makes another very valid point - violence has always been interesting. Many people choose to ignore, or better yet, reject the fact that we as humans are inherently agressive. When society imposes so many rules to limit our agression and agressive behaviour, it is only normal and expected for us to find other ways to “vent” our anger. Some people choose sports, others choose video games, while others become movie buffs and really enjoy horror movies. It’s a personal, subjective choice.

But the point is, simple-minded, brainless shooters help us get in touch with our primitive, instinctive side. Think about it.
